Overview of Axial Radial Cylindrical Super Precision Roller Bearings
Axial radial cylindrical super precision roller bearings are designed to handle heavy axial and radial loads, making them essential components in various industrial applications. These bearings are particularly well-suited for high-speed machinery where precision and reliability are critical. Their unique design allows them to maintain accuracy while providing superior performance under demanding conditions.
One of the standout features of these bearings is their ability to accommodate both axial and radial loads simultaneously. This capability enhances their functionality and makes them a preferred choice for applications such as turbines, machine tools, and automotive components. Design Features and Benefits
The design of axial radial cylindrical super precision roller bearings includes high-quality materials and advanced manufacturing techniques. These bearings typically feature a combination of hardened steel and specialized coatings that enhance their durability and resistance to wear. Additionally, the internal geometry is optimized to reduce friction and improve load distribution, which contributes to their extended service life.
Another significant benefit of these bearings is their ability to operate at high speeds with minimal noise and vibration. This is crucial in applications where smooth operation is paramount. Applications in Industry
Axial radial cylindrical super precision roller bearings are widely used in industries such as aerospace, automotive, and manufacturing. In the aerospace sector, for instance, these bearings are vital components in jet engines and landing gear systems, where reliability and precision are non-negotiable. Their ability to withstand extreme temperatures and pressures makes them ideal for such high-stakes applications.
In the automotive industry, these bearings play a crucial role in enhancing the efficiency and performance of engines and transmissions. The precision offered by axial radial cylindrical bearings allows for tighter tolerances and better fuel efficiency. Maintenance and Performance Optimization
To ensure the longevity and optimal performance of axial radial cylindrical super precision roller bearings, regular maintenance is essential. This includes proper lubrication, inspection for wear, and timely replacement if necessary. Adhering to a maintenance schedule helps prevent unexpected downtime and extends the life of the machinery in which these bearings are used.
Moreover, the choice of lubricant can significantly impact the performance of these bearings. Using high-quality lubricants that are compatible with the bearing materials is critical.
